Reading, PA: Reading continued their win streak tonight against the Road Warriors reaching 11 games with a 5-2 victory.

The Royals began the first period with good tempo and scored 3:47 into the game with a goal from Adam Comrie. The very next face-off, Steven Delisle and Dustin Stevenson would square off for a fight. The momentum would shift in the Road Warriors favor with a goal from Jeremy Gouchie on a rebound opportunity. T.J. Reynolds would fire a shot from the blue line that went to Gouchie for his third of the year. Greenville would take the lead with a powerplay goal from Matt MacKenzie. Sebastien Piche gave MacKenzie a pass that was blasted in off a one timer. Reading would tie the game back up with a goal from David Vallorani to end the period's scoring.

Neither team would score in the second period but the Royals continued a heavy offensive attack outshooting Greenville 11-6 in the period. Only one penalty was assessed in the period with a Stevenson hooking call in the closing minutes that the Road Warriors could not convert on.

An onslaught of penalties began in the third which started the scoring again for Reading. Denny Urban would score twice in 1:15, the first coming on the powerplay. Urban set up a slapshot from the point that rocketed past Nathan Lieuwen. The second goal, Urban's ninth on the year, would put the Royals up 4-2. David Marshall would score another goal for the Royals with his third of the year and the third goal in 3:02. Philipp Grubauer stopped 28 shots to record the victory. Lieuwen saved 32 of 37 shots and was the losing goaltender.
